I wouldn't worry about that too much -- Special K has only 1 gram of fiber per serving... a pretty miniscule amount, if you ask me. I'd recommend looking for another cereal that's similarly low in sugar and fat, but perhaps higher in fiber and other nutrients. -------------------- |

My advice:
Don't go with any diets like that. If you need to start eating healthier, do so. But if you start eating the same thing two meals a day every day, I guarantee you're going to get sick of it and not stick to it. Ask any dietician: it's a bad idea to start a fad diet like that. The best thing you can do is make adjustments to make your current diet healthier. -------------------- Holy shit, pebkac, you're awesome!
